What is the elimination method in solving systems of equations?

Back

The elimination method involves adding or subtracting equations to eliminate one variable, making it easier to solve for the other variable.

What does it mean if a system of equations has no solution?

Back

A system has no solution when the equations represent parallel lines that never intersect.

What does it mean if a system of equations has infinitely many solutions?

Back

A system has infinitely many solutions when the equations represent the same line, meaning every point on the line is a solution.
